The Star wars
fandom mostly gamers have coined this phrase for no reason other than is listed below.
YEBUS has no meaning or defining traits other than it is a star wars Character
bug thing that some star wars fans refer to him as "YEBUS CHRIST" for the simple fact
Jesus and yebus sound similar to each other